    MD & head-HR-Asia Pacific of Barclays moves on

    Aditi Mahadevan Nair had joined Barclays in September 2022, working out of Singapore

    “After four unforgettable years” at Barclays, Aditi Mahadevan Nair, managing director and head of human resources, of the financial services institution has decided to move on. In her social media post, she says ‘it is time for me to turn the page on this chapter to write another one”, although she doesn’t reveal her next move.

    Nair, an alumna of Symbiosis Centre for Management and Human Resource Development, began her professional journey with Bharti Airtel, as assistant manager-HR, in 2002. By the time she moved on from there, she had become manager-HR.

    In February of 2005, she began a long association with Citi. She entered the organisation as manager-HR, consumer bank, Citi India. Less than two and a half years into this role, she was elevated to assistant vice president-consumer bank, Citi India. From January of 2009 to May of 2012, she served as vice president-rewards and benefits (India). Less than three and a half years later, she was promoted to senior human resources generalist-O&T, Citibank Singapore.

    For the next almost three years, Aditi Mahadevan Nair supported the APAC technology & operations teams.

    Her next elevation made her APAC head of talent, learning and diversity. By January of 2022, she had reached the position of chief human resources officer-India and South Asia, Citi.

    Her extensive leadership and operational experience in strategic HR business partnering, compensation & benefits and talent management will stand her in good stead in her new role at Barclays.
